  2. unijesse said:

    pedal flip, where you are riding and then just flip the pedal fast

    That's not a stupid trick.

    My right pedal is smooth (no pins) on one side for grinding and has
    pins on the other side (for shoe-grip). Quite often after a bit of one
    foot or summat involving taking my right foot off the pedal, my foot
    goes back down onto the smooth side. If it is even slightly moist
    outside the smooth surface is slippery underfoot, so I learned to spin
    the pedal 180 degrees while riding in order to get the pins back under
    my shoe.

    Spinning it fast (and more than 180 degrees) gives it a bit of flair,
    although you don't always get the side of the pedal you wanted with
    this method. But then you can just keep spinning it until you get the
    side you want.

    I'm sure there are some stupid tricks out there though.

  16. I came up with a pretty stupid trick yesterday. It actually looks kinda
    neat, but it's stupid none the less.

    I stand on my right crank the same way you would for a seat wrap mount,
    but instead of wrapping your left foot around the seat you kick the
    tyre behind the seatpost, then infront then behind again before
    finishing by pulling your foot around the front to the other pedal.

    Its silly, but it actualy looks all right :P. Since the first people
    who were watching were calling it heel and toe tapping, perhaps someone
    can think up a dorky name which references country dancing. Perhaps Ill
    try to do it on the other foot aswell, like a super wrap.
